Anavex Life Sciences Alzheimers drug candidate, blarcamesine, received a negative vote from the European Medicines Agency, causing a significant stock drop. The company plans to request a re-examination and is also seeking a meeting with the FDA to discuss U.S. clinical trial results. Blarcamesine is an oral medication with a unique mechanism and a good safety profile, potentially offering a new treatment option for early Alzheimers patients.
